Post subject:  Cape Cod cloths

Ok guys, I'm thinking of trying to polish up my Superocean chrono using a Cape Cod cloth, however the bracelet (Professional) appears to have brushed steel centre links, considering this, would I be better off leaving well alone, also, would I be in danger of marking the crystal if I attempted to polish the watch case / bezel using the same Cape Cod cloths, your advice / comments would be much appreciated,
Regards, The Soulman.

In my opinion - original is best, unless a custom piece.

Anti reflective coating can be damaged with polishing.

A dremmel with a polishing pad & jewellers rouge gives more control when polising - to avoid the satin centre links.

Excellent results are easy with a combination of the cloths & the dremmel.
